A killer hillside home built in 1967 by a practice that was instrumental in the champion of unpainted concrete blocks in Christchurch house construction – a material once reserved for cheap, commercial applications. Exceptionally maintained, this home features living, eating and cooking upstairs with sleeping underneath. A neat studio was added off the living area three years after the home was built.
